Anti-Malware Security and Brute-Force Firewall

Anti-Malware Security and Brute-Force Firewall is a WordPress component with 3 published CVE records in this archive. The latest tracked vulnerability was published Oct 29, 2025; the highest CVE/CNA score is 6.5.

Plugin slug: anti-malware-security-and-brute-force-firewall

CVE-2025-11705: Anti-Malware Security and Brute-Force Firewall: Filesystem traversal

Anti-Malware Security and Brute-Force Firewall is affected by filesystem traversal. Exploitation requires at least subscriber-level access. A crafted path can escape the intended directory and reach files or directories elsewhere on the server.
